Satish Mandhana Joins IDFC Private Equity As EVP
Tue, 04/25/2006 - 22:38 — Sahad P V
Satish Mandhana has joined IDFC Private Equity as its executive vice president. Prior to this, Mandhana was CFO at J K Paper. He holds an MBA from the Faculty of Management Studies, Delhi University, and a bachelor of industrial engineering from IIT, Roorkee. He has over 24 years of experience in financial services. CNBC-TV18 has an interview with Luis Miranda, President and CEO of the private equity arm of IDFC. He says the $400 million fund would focus on infrastructure, besides healthcare and tourism sectors mainly hotels. The fund plans to invest in another hotel very soon. It had already invested in two including Leela Ventures from which it exited recently at 136 per cent returns. The fund will primarily look at unlisted entities.
